Loadable.tsx 876 B

123456789101112131415161718192021222324252627282930
  1. import React from 'react'
  2. import loadable from 'utils/loadable'
  3. import { Skeleton } from 'antd'
  4. export const Viz = loadable(() => import('./'), {
  5. fallback: <Skeleton active paragraph={{ rows: 15 }} />
  6. })
  7. export const DataShareServiceViz = loadable(() => import('./dataShareServiceViz'), {
  8. fallback: <Skeleton active paragraph={{ rows: 15 }} />
  9. })
  10. export const VizList = loadable(() => import('./VizList'), {
  11. fallback: <Skeleton active paragraph={{ rows: 15 }} />
  12. })
  13. export const DataVizList = loadable(() => import('./DataVizList'), {
  14. fallback: <Skeleton active paragraph={{ rows: 15 }} />
  15. })
  16. export const PortalIndex = loadable(() => import('./Portal'), {
  17. fallback: <Skeleton active paragraph={{ rows: 15 }} />
  18. })
  19. export const VizDisplay = loadable(() => import('./Display'), {
  20. fallback: <Skeleton active paragraph={{ rows: 15 }} />
  21. })
  22. export default Viz